@KnowledgeOoh That said - anything approaching the scale of the migrant worker death toll cited in the video (thousands) is a travesty. My industrial age example, for the Brooklyn Bridge, the upper death toll estimates are in the 30s. A better example might be the Transcontinental Railroad's death toll (estimated to be 1,000 to 1,500), so for Qatar, we're talking a death toll that exceeds that of the most deadly construction projects ever recorded.
